What to consider to buy the apartment lighting

Determine the purpose of the room

The first step in selecting the right lighting for your apartment is to determine the purpose of each room. The lighting needs of a bedroom will be different from those of a living room or kitchen. For instance, the lighting in the bedroom should be soft and warm to create a relaxing ambiance, while in the kitchen, it should be bright and focused on specific areas for proper visibility.

Consider the natural light

Before choosing any artificial lighting, consider the amount of natural light that enters each room. Natural light has a significant impact on the overall ambiance of a space and can affect the color and intensity of artificial lighting. If your apartment has large windows that allow plenty of natural light, you may not need too many artificial lights. However, if your apartment receives minimal natural light, you may need to invest in brighter artificial lighting to compensate.

Choose the right type of lighting

There are three main types of lighting: ambient, task, and accent lighting. Ambient lighting provides general illumination to a room and is usually the primary source of lighting. Task lighting is designed to help you perform specific tasks, such as reading or cooking. Accent lighting is used to highlight specific objects or features in a room, such as artwork or architectural details. Choosing the right type of lighting for each room will help you achieve the desired atmosphere and functionality.

Consider the style of your apartment

The style of your apartment can also influence the type of lighting you choose. If you have a modern apartment with minimalist decor, you may want to opt for sleek and simple lighting fixtures. On the other hand, if you have a more traditional apartment with classic furniture, you may prefer more ornate lighting fixtures.

Think about energy efficiency

Energy-efficient lighting not only saves you money on electricity bills but also reduces your carbon footprint. LED lighting is the most energy-efficient option and is available in a variety of colors and styles to suit your needs. LED lights also have a longer lifespan than traditional incandescent bulbs, making them a more sustainable choice.

Consider the placement of lighting fixtures

The placement of lighting fixtures is another important factor to consider. In general, overhead lighting works well for ambient lighting, while task lighting should be placed closer to specific areas where tasks are performed. Accent lighting should be strategically placed to highlight specific objects or features in a room.

Types of the apartment lighting

Background Lighting

Ambient lighting, commonly referred to as general lighting, illuminates a space all around. This kind of lighting typically serves as the main source of illumination and contributes to the creation of a cozy and welcoming environment. Chandeliers, ceiling fans, and recessed lighting are some examples of ambient lighting fixtures. Ambient lighting, which can be altered to set the ambiance you want, is crucial for delivering a comfortable level of illumination for daily activities.

Effort Lighting

Task lighting is created to offer sufficient illumination for particular tasks like reading, studying, cooking, or using makeup. Task lighting can be directed to certain locations where tasks are carried out and is typically brighter than ambient lighting. Desk lights, table lamps, under-cabinet lighting, and floor lamps are a few types of job lighting. By providing enough lighting for particular jobs, task lighting is crucial for lowering eye strain and boosting productivity.

Addition Lighting

Accent lighting is used to draw attention to particular items or elements in a space, such as architectural features, sculptures, or works of art. By establishing a focal point and highlighting particular areas, accent lighting gives a room depth and complexity. Track lighting, wall sconces, picture lights, and recessed lighting are a few examples of accent lighting. Accent lighting is crucial for bringing character and visual interest to a place.
